Fixed #29774 -- Fixed django-admin shell hang on startup.
sys.stdin.read() blocks waiting for EOF in shell.py which will likely never come if the user provides input on stdin via the keyboard before the shell starts. Added check for a tty to skip reading stdin if it's not present. This still allows piping of code into the shell (which should have no TTY and should have an EOF) but also doesn't cause it to hang if multi-line input is provided.
Django is a high-level Python Web framework that encourages rapid development and clean, pragmatic design. Thanks for checking it out. All documentation is in the "``docs``" directory and online at https://docs.djangoproject.com/en/stable/. If you're just getting started, here's how we recommend you read the docs: * First, read ``docs/intro/install.txt`` for instructions on installing Django. * Next, work through the tutorials in order (``docs/intro/tutorial01.txt``, ``docs/intro/tutorial02.txt``, etc.). * If you want to set up an actual deployment server, read ``docs/howto/deployment/index.txt`` for instructions. * You'll probably want to read through the topical guides (in ``docs/topics``) next; from there you can jump to the HOWTOs (in ``docs/howto``) for specific problems, and check out the reference (``docs/ref``) for gory details. * See ``docs/README`` for instructions on building an HTML version of the docs.
